A 1946 application from Nathan Manuel Banks, a professor of Physics and Chemistry at Oakwood College, to attend the University of Chicago for the purpose of obtaining the M.A. and Ph.D. degrees. Also included is an evaluative note assigning a grade of C and a brief handwritten assessment of the application.
